飛思卡爾針對無傳感器雙電機控制推出100MHz 32位DSC

2013-08-14 09:37 來源:互聯(lián)網(wǎng) 作者:洛小辰

電機驅動器是洗衣機、洗碗機、干衣機、冰箱、空調(diào)系統(tǒng)等家用電器的組成部分。近幾年對家電電機驅動器的要求發(fā)生了很大的變化。推動這些變化的因素包括安全和環(huán)境友好要求、性能要求,以及制造成本。其中一個關鍵要求是實現(xiàn)高效率,這決定了需要使用采用先進的控制算法的高能效電機進行電機控制和家電控制。性能要求涵蓋了可變的電機轉速操作,并要求具有高動量和廣泛的轉速范圍。與簡單的換相控制相比,低噪聲要求更傾向于正弦驅動。單相異步電機和通用電機正在被三相電機(交流感應電機、無刷直流電機以及最主要的永磁同步電機(PMSM))取代,因為三相電機能夠滿足上述要求。通常需要對交流感應電機或永磁同步電機進行矢量控制。矢量控制提供卓越的動態(tài)性能,可以在低速情況下利用完整的電機轉矩功能,在廣泛的速率范圍內(nèi)在每個工作點高效地控制電機,并能夠單獨控制電機轉矩和通量。最重要的是,對統(tǒng)一輸入功率因數(shù)的需求要求采用功率因數(shù)校正(PFC)電路。

電機驅動器的技術解決方案通常接近技術極限,在很大程度上由成本推動。電機的大小和材料成本進行了優(yōu)化,通常會產(chǎn)生非線性電機參數(shù),會隨著電機溫度和電流而變化。電子硬件盡可能保持簡單;設計人員通常不會使用昂貴、精準的模擬元件,而實施專用軟件算法。位置或速度傳感器相當昂貴,因此開發(fā)人員側重于實現(xiàn)無傳感器的操作,采用先進的數(shù)學估算方法,根據(jù)外加電壓計算電機速度和位置,生成電流和電機參數(shù)。因此,電機控制不再是一種簡單的算法,而成為一個復雜的系統(tǒng),需要帶有專用外設的高性能微控制器和先進的電機控制算法。

一些家電包含一個以上的電機。洗衣機就是一個例子,它有一個水泵和主驅動器,空調(diào)則包括壓縮機和風扇。過去,這些電機由單獨的電子電路驅動。然而,為了實現(xiàn)最低的成本,出現(xiàn)了使用一個單一微控制器并行控制兩個電機的驅動器,從而最大限度地減少昂貴電子元件的數(shù)量。

通過推出集高性能、專用外設和低成本于一身的專用微控制器,將能夠同時實現(xiàn)高效率、高性能和低廉的成本。飛思卡爾提供了完整的數(shù)字信號控制器(DSC)系列,能夠滿足先進的電機控制應用的要求。DSC系列提供了用于數(shù)字電源轉換、電機控制以及其他需要高速率和高分辨率控制環(huán)路功能的應用的優(yōu)化解決方案。DSC系列結合了數(shù)字信號處理器(DSP)的處理能力和微控制器功能以及一組靈活的外設,實現(xiàn)了經(jīng)濟高效的解決方案。DSC系列最先推出基于16位56800E內(nèi)核的32MHz MC56F80xx器件,主要針對復雜驅動器,如針對泵、風扇、壓縮機的無傳感器矢量控制;接著推出了60MHz DSC,針對無傳感器洗衣機等要求苛刻的應用,最新推出的是基于32位56800EX內(nèi)核的100MHz 56F84xx DSC,它專用于數(shù)字功率轉換和無傳感器雙電機控制。

100MHz 32位MC56F84xx是市場上速度最快的數(shù)字信號處理微控制器,提供卓越的精度、傳感和控制,用于最高效的數(shù)字功率電源轉換和先進的電機控制應用。100MHz / 100MIPS 32位56800EX內(nèi)核提供高級電源和電機控制應用所需的數(shù)學功能。單周期數(shù)學運算、分數(shù)運算支持和平行移動提高了性能,推動實現(xiàn)更緊湊、更快的控制環(huán)路。MC56F84xx包含專用于實時應用的先進的高速、高精度外設。具有312微微秒分辨率的高分辨率脈寬調(diào)制(eFlexPWM)模塊支持更高的交換頻率,能夠降低成本,提高效率。另一個PWM模塊支持實施雙電機控制。兩個12位高速模數(shù)轉換器(ADC)提供高達300ns/3.33Msps的采樣頻率,減少了輸入值的抖動,從而提高了系統(tǒng)的準確性。具有內(nèi)置溫度傳感器和帶隙的16位SAR ADC用于一般的應用測量。4個模擬比較器具有集成的6位數(shù)模轉換器(DAC),可加快系統(tǒng)事件識別,能夠在緊急情況下停止PWM輸出。多功能定時器允許單獨定時和生成PWM信號,可編程延遲模塊(PDB)用于實現(xiàn)與PWM脈沖同步的硬件ADC觸發(fā),最終實現(xiàn)電機電流重建。正交解碼器模塊對常用于工業(yè)電機控制驅動器的正交編碼器位置信號進行解碼。64KB到288KB的閃存提供了主要數(shù)字功率和電機控制應用所需的可擴展性。直接存儲器存取(DMA)控制器減少了內(nèi)核中斷,提高了性能。飛思卡爾FlexMemory EEPROM提供了一個高速暫存存儲器(scratch pad),用于存儲校準和停機值。內(nèi)存保護功能能夠限制用戶代碼訪問重要的內(nèi)存位置和為監(jiān)控人員預留的外設,從而提高了系統(tǒng)安全性。5V容錯I/O提供了設計靈活性和系統(tǒng)成本節(jié)省。包括QSCI、QSPI、I2C/SMBus和FlexCAN在內(nèi)的豐富的通信外設允許與主從系統(tǒng)進行各種連接。模塊間交叉開關是一種獨特的外設,提供片上外設之間的通用連接:這些外設包括ADC、12位DAC、比較器、QuadTimers、eFlexPWM、PDB、EWM、正交解碼器、特定I/O引腳。

飛思卡爾針對無傳感器雙電機控制推出100MHz 32位DSC

圖1 MC56F84xx框圖

具有功率因數(shù)校正的無傳感器雙正弦矢量控制是56F84xx的目標應用之一。該應用常見于洗衣機中,洗衣機有一個DSC控制泵和主驅動器,或者也常見于室外空調(diào),其中有一個DSC控制風扇和壓縮機。

此類系統(tǒng)的應用需求如下所示:

?對永磁同步電機進行雙重控制

?同時對兩個電機進行正弦矢量控制(也稱為磁場定向控制-FOC)

?無傳感器電機位置估算

?高啟動轉矩,寬轉速范圍

?8-16kHz的PWM頻率

?使用分流電阻的三相電流傳感(在某些情況下,可首選直流總線上的單一分流傳感),直流總線電壓傳感

?輸入功率因數(shù)校正(取決于地區(qū)和總功率)

?硬件和軟件故障保護

?與主從系統(tǒng)的連接

?滿足IEC60730電器安全標準

該解決方案的概念如圖2所示。一個單一的DSC控制整個系統(tǒng)–兩個電機、PFC,提供了連接,還提供了電器自身的應用控制。電源硬件包括共用直流總線電路的兩個逆變器、PFC電子元件、電流和電壓傳感以及輔助電源。

飛思卡爾針對無傳感器雙電機控制推出100MHz 32位DSC

圖2 由MC56F84xx驅動的PFC的雙電機控制

如上所述,在目前的電器中,高級電機控制算法通常基于矢量控制技術-參見圖3。使用矢量控制算法,交流感應電機和PM同步電機的控制流程類似于單獨使用的直流電機的控制。在特殊的參考坐標系中,定子電流可以分為由轉矩生成的電流和由磁場生成的電流。這些電流通過直流值表示,可以單獨進行控制。

1 2 > 
信息 電機控制

相關閱讀

暫無數(shù)據(jù)

一周熱門